While there are many theoretical drug-drug interactions, if the dose of domperidone is kept less than 60 mg/day, the probability of a major increase in domperidone levels is rather remote. Of these proposed drug-drug interactions, I do not see any with the SSRI family with exception of citalopram.
Unless the other drug prolongs the QT interval of the heart, I would not be overly concerned about using it.
